The Opportunity

An exciting opportunity to join the Investments team at La Trobe Financial awaits you. As a Reporting Analyst at La Trobe Financial, you will be responsible for the performance of regular and ad hoc reporting and analytic functions in relation to the La Trobe Australian and La Trobe Global Asset Management products within the Asset Management team. Beyond ensuring reporting is prepared with high degrees of accuracy, a large part of this role is supporting the business with ad hoc insight generation, utilising your strong analytic reasoning and business acumen to translate numbers into actionable insights for our key stakeholders.

As part of this team, you will be encouraged to challenge and reimagine the way we work, striving to increase the control environment, and reduce time to insight generation. As we grow and diversity as an Asset Manager, you will be on the forefront of exciting new products, providing ample opportunity to problem solve and create impact.

The responsibilities of the Reporting Analyst include, but are not limited to:

  • Ensuring regular reporting obligations are delivered on time and to high standards;
  • Ad hoc requests for data & insight generation;
  • Process mapping and documentation;
  • Continuous improvement in reporting process and content;
  • Developing and maintaining stakeholder relationships; and
  • Assisting the Head of Product, Analytics & Reporting with implementation of modelling and BI systems on a project basis.
